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 5 and 12 is 60
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 60 - For the 1st fraction, since 5 × 12 = 60,
40/5 = 40 × 12/5 × 12 = 480/60 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 12 × 5 = 60,
70/12 = 70 × 5/12 × 5 = 350/60 - Add the two like fractions:
480/60 + 350/60 = 480 + 350/60 = 830/60 - 830/60 simplified gives 83/6
- So, 40/5 + 70/12 = 83/6
